1 H and 13 C NMR chemical shifts and coupling constants of N ‐(β‐benzoylethyl)‐β‐alanine ethyl esters and their hydrochlorides are reported; the assignments of the 13 C resonances are based on chemical shift arguments, analysis of the splittings and comparison with model compounds.
